My guess is that Opensuse 11, like SLES10, is exec'ing the xinitrc.d
scripts instead of sourcing them, so that any environment modifications
don't get carried into the user session.
If you look in /opt/SUNWut/lib/utctl.d/features/utgdmconfigctl, you'll
see a function called "isPlatformExecing" which attempts to discover a
SLES10 system and configure gdm with a wrapper we provide which sources
the scripts.
The best fix would be to extend that function to recognize Opensuse.
Either modify isSLES10 to discover Opensuse also, or else add a similar
isOpensuse function and call it from isPlatformExecing.
And, in the meantime, file a bug against Opensuse so that they stop this
nasty habit in future releases.

Is the $AUDIODEV environment variable defined in your session?
Is there a utaudio process running in your session?
What happens if you run /opt/SUNWut/bin/utaudio by hand, setenv AUDIODEV
to its output, then start up your sound application?
e.g. setenv AUDIODEV `/opt/SUNWut/bin/utaudio`; xmms
